Output 3c861770abf551271b8dcde261322b3238c67db1c2f12b147960cd1dde9357c7:51

value
3024642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 910859e65046474a6ee360a2aa397654ef136c6c OP_EQUAL
address
3EusucFoxqScqdG9rnVHdpM4vrArAr7VjJ
transaction
3c861770abf551271b8dcde261322b3238c67db1c2f12b147960cd1dde9357c7
confirmations
369111
spent
true